The Etosha reserve and the Namib Desert in semi private tour!
I have just come back from a 10 days tour that included some of the major spots in Namibia (Etosha Park, Damaraland, Swakupmund and the coast, the Namib Desert). I have to say that I have organized this trip only 7 days before departure and I found and very good assistance with great professionality by Traudy. I had no worries with the airport transfer and the nights at arrival and departure in Windhoek , and received all suggestions and and advices needed before departure. At arrival everything was perfectly organized and the good surprise was that the tour took place with 3 travellers only (me and 2 nice american), with a brand new Toyota 4x4, which is a "plus" regarding comfort and security in a 3000 Km trip mainly on dust roads! The guide, Elton, was an excellent driver and behaved with capability and prudence in all circumstances. It was enjoyable to spend hours also in the car, with the feeling of being alone sometimes, in the immense landscapes of Namibia. Camp equipments and campsites were all perfect and we had sufficient time to enjoy the beauties of the places that we visited. Meals were all excellent! I have to say that the main feeling is that I found was I was looking for: the chance of visiting the places I wanted to see, living the days with the perception away from the tourism masses, in a safe way. I would recommend to travel across Namibia with Blue Crane, and for sure whatever is your type of expectation I have seen that it can be discussed in advance with the staff in order to program what best fits to the traveller intention.

Blue Crane did an excellent job of planning our trips to Namibia and the Okavango Delta.
I learned about Blue Crane from a facebook safari group-- they were recommended repeatedly by multiple people so I thought I would consider using them to plan our trip. I approached several companies to get itineraries and prices. Blue Crane stood out in both the itinerary they proposed, their presentation and their price so I chose them to organize my trip.
Throughout our work with Blue Crane to design a custom trip, they communicated promptly and thoroughly and actually listened to my interests and fit our trip precisely to what we wanted. From the minute we arrived in Namibia, we were well taken care of. Our private guide/ driver through 1600 miles of driving in Namibia, was named Me-Gusto. He is truly one of the best guides we've ever had and we've traveled a lot. He has a deep knowledge about history, culture, animal behavior and geology. He was also attentive to the little things that make a trip easy and fun. We were in a brand new, comfortable safari vehicle that Me-Gusto kept very clean for us.
For our trip to the Okavango Delta, Blue Crane set us up in a series of lodges that managed our activities and game drives and we took short flights between each location. Each lodge was entirely different and we loved them all.
There were so many highlights in Namibia, it's impossible to name them all-- but some of of favorites were hiking Big Daddy Dune in Sossusvlei, kayaking with seals in Walvis Bay, 4 wheel driving in the sand dunes high above the Atlantic Ocean near Swakopmund, seeing the dramatic landscapes and desert-adapted elephants in Damaraland, seeing black rhino and other wildlife in Ongava Game Reserve, watching giraffe at sunset during dinner at Onguma Nature Reserve, and having an amazing night game drive in Okonjima Nature Reserve (including a sighting of an aardvark and porcupines).
In the Okavango Delta, there were many highlights as well-- seeing the the zebra migration along the Boteti River. Doing a mokoro trip & a helicopter tour in Eagle Island Lodge, as well as doing spectacular speed boats tours of the river channels and pontoon boat sundowners and watching elephants cross the river from our gorgeous deck. Our final lodge in the Okavango Delta was in the Moremi Game Reserve where we had some of the best wildlife sightings we have ever had on any of our Africa trips (we've been to a lot of countries and done a lot of safaris in Africa over the years.)
I cannot recommend Blue Crane Safaris enough-- they are the best! They were meticulous in planning, thoroughly knowledgeable about the places they sent us to and were super easy to work with.
